A Gunpowder Plot
A GUNPOWDER PLOT The 5th of November is a day to remember, Children get excited from September, The sound of fireworks reverberate, And bonfires with effigies of a life like Guy Fawkes commemorate What might have been a very bad turn, If Parliament was then to burn! The origin of this story began on the 5th November Sixteen hundred and five, Beneath the houses of Parliament, Guy Fawkes, The traitor was found, and so King James did survive. Our traitor/hero was brought up in a Family with an outward Protestant belief, But the reality was that he was Catholic And to this day is recorded on leaf! However, Protestants and Catholics are still Divided in their faith, As to which side of the fence Guy Fawkes should haith! Guy Fawkes sent a letter to a Catholic acquaintance, To please not stay, and be far away, On this planned explosive gun powder plot day! But plans went awry, and this secret letter Landed, in the lap of James the King, Who sent his guards to go find this rebellious ring. Guy Fawkes was found with six barrels of gunpowder, and Immediately sentenced to be hung, drawn and quartered, But this meant a death of real suffering, a miserable Horrible fate of been slaughtered! This for him was unthinkable, so he jumped from the Gallows and broke his neck. Young children are not told the gory Side of this famous story, For it would wreck A child’s belief in this day, destroy their enjoyment Of bonfires, fireworks and loads of fun, And even recognized as a hero by some!
